Job description
Job Descriptions:
  • Assist in preparing and issuing purchase orders, requests for quotations (RFQs), and tender documents.
  • Source and obtain supplier quotations, ensuring cost competitiveness and compliance with specifications.
  • Follow up with suppliers and vendors on order confirmations, delivery schedules, and documentation.
  • Coordinate with site teams, engineers, and storekeepers to monitor material usage and delivery needs.
  • Update and maintain supplier records, price lists, and procurement files systematically.
  • Verify delivery orders and invoices for accuracy before processing for payment.
  • Support vendor evaluation and assist in resolving delivery or quality issues.
  • Ensure all procurement documents are properly filed and in accordance with audit and ISO requirements.
  • Provide administrative support to the procurement department, including data entry, filing, and report preparation.
  • Perform any other ad hoc duties assigned by the Procurement Executive or Manager.
  • Job Requirements:
    • GCE ‘O’ Level, Diploma, or Certificate in Procurement, Business Administration, Supply Chain, or related field.
    • At least 2 years of procurement or administrative experience, preferably in the construction industry.
    • Familiar with construction materials and basic purchasing processes is an advantage.
    • Proficient in Microsoft Office (Excel, Word) and basic procurement systems or ERP software.
    • Good communication, organizational, and follow-up skills.
    • Detail-oriented and able to work independently under tight deadlines.
